Samuel Dick 1782–1849 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 11 Oct 1782
Birth Location: Chester, Chester County, South Carolina, United States of America
Death Date: 11 Sep 1849
Death Location: Ansel, Pulaski County, Kentucky, USA
Father: John Dick
Mother: Margaret Wylie
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
Samuel Dick was born in 1782 in Chester, Chester County, South Carolina, United States of America, the child of John Dick And Margaret Peggy Wylie. Samuel Dick married Franky Allen. Samuel Dick passed away in 1849 in Ansel, Pulaski County, Kentucky, USA.
